Handover for the Tollgate payments review. Idempotency keys are generated client-side per checkout attempt and stored with a 48-hour TTL; retries with a matching key return the cached response without re-charging. Keys are scoped per merchant, so cross-tenant replay is not possible. The main risk area is the TTL expiry path — a retry after 48 hours creates a fresh charge, which we mitigate with a duplicate-amount heuristic. The full threat model and key-generation spec are on the internal page below.

operations page: https://confluence.lumicsys.internal/projects/display/projects/display

## Building Access — Spares Room (Hullbrook Annex)

Contractors: the spare hardware room is down the east corridor on the ground floor, third door on the left. Sign in at the front desk first and grab a visitor lanyard. Anything you take out, jot it in the blue logbook — yes, even the little stuff. The door self-locks, so don't wedge it. To get in, punch in the code below.

staff pass of hagug-taguf = bdg-HJ-9

**Capacity note — Vellastra dispatch simulator.** For the eng sync: simulating the 40-car Marrowgate tower at 10x speed saturates one worker at roughly 9k rider events/sec, so we'll shard by bank rather than by floor. Memory stays flat if the event ring is sized correctly. The knobs we propose locking in are these.

tuning table, hahof-tafop:
RATE_LIMITS = {
    "ulaix": 10,
    "wenath": 1,
}